Why Do Some Individuals Experience Cataract Signs And Symptoms Once Again?
While cataract surgical treatment usually causes amazing vision renovation, some people locate themselves experiencing cataract symptoms once again over time. This can occur as a result of a problem called posterior pill opacification (PCO), where the thin membrane holding the lens ends up being gloomy. It's not a recurrence of cataracts however a typical adverse effects of surgical treatment. please click the next internet page may notice blurred vision, glow, or trouble seeing in reduced light as PCO establishes. An additional factor could be age-related adjustments in the eye, which could influence your vision even after surgery. If you begin to discover these signs and symptoms, it's vital to consult your ophthalmologist. They can execute a basic outpatient treatment to get rid of the gloomy membrane and restore your vision.
